Hartsfield Village named among the best in the country by U.S. News & World Report for 2026

Hartsfield Village named among the best in the country by U.S. News & World Report for 2026

Hartsfield Village has been recognized as a 2026 Best Nursing Home for long-term care and short-term rehabilitation by U.S. News & World Report. This is the fourth consecutive year for the rehabilitation designation.

Since its debut in 2009, the annual Best Nursing Homes analysis from U.S. News has served as a key resource, providing trusted, data-driven insights to families – in consultation with their healthcare providers – seeking the best options for either short-term rehabilitation or comprehensive long-term care.

Hartsfield Village is a continuing care retirement community that celebrates the full continuum of life and promotes successful aging. A service of Powers Health, Hartsfield Village offers independent living, assisted living, rehabilitation and nursing care on a 38-acre campus at 10000 Columbia Ave. in Munster, just 22 miles from downtown Chicago.

“Receiving this recognition is a testament to the work we do,” said Leslie Darrow, executive director of Hartsfield Village and vice president of Post-Acute Services at Powers Health. “This distinction reflects our commitment to providing the best care in the most nurturing of environments for our patients and residents.”

U.S. News & World Report evaluates nearly 15,000 U.S. nursing homes and recognizes fewer than 19% as “Best Nursing Homes” in “Short-Term Rehabilitation,” “Long-Term Care” or both.

The 2026 U.S. News Best Nursing Homes proprietary ratings feature a significant methodology update, expanding both the Short-Term Rehabilitation and Long-Term Care ratings to include 17 distinct quality measures each. These measures capture post-acute care quality, nurse staffing consistency and patient-centered outcomes.

“Choosing a nursing facility, whether for post-acute rehabilitation – such as recovering from surgery like a hip replacement, a serious injury like a fracture or managing the aftermath of a stroke – or long-term residency, is one of the most crucial healthcare decisions a family can make,” said Ben Harder, chief of health analysis and managing editor at U.S. News. “This year’s Best Nursing Homes ratings are the most comprehensive yet, with a significantly expanded portfolio of performance measures that offer families an even more holistic assessment of quality for both short-term rehab and long-term care.”
